Onboarding — Calendar Sync Conflicts (Tallow Scheduling)

Contractors: the Tallow sync agent mirrors events between Meridew Calendar and the internal roster. Conflicts happen when both sides edit the same slot within the sync window. Rule: roster wins. Do not hand-edit Meridew entries; flag them in the conflicts queue instead. The conflict-resolution console locks after repeated disagreement loops. To reopen a locked console session, you must supply the recovery passphrase, which is provided on the line directly below.

unlock words, bawef-kahap: sorax-sorir-quenys-aldok

Runbook — EXIF scrubbing (Petalworks uploads): Every image that lands in the intake bucket must pass through the scrubber before it reaches public storage. The scrubber strips GPS coordinates, device serials, and timestamps, then rewrites the file with a clean header. Always verify the scrubbed copy with the inspect tool before promoting it — never trust the queue status alone. The scrubber version that processed a batch is recorded under the token below.

pipeline stamp: htk31_4c5b9d8911c6f9006a50e2de3a4f0df

Subject: Catalogue cut-over complete

Team — the Marlowe Public Library import to Shelfwright finished Sunday night. All 412k records migrated; 37 duplicates were merged by hand, and the old Cardex feed is now read-only. Dena verified checksums on both sides before we flipped DNS. For the sync notes, here is the importer configuration we ran with.

settings of bahip-hahip:
[wenath]
host = wenath.lumiclabs.corp
user = wenath_svc
database = wenath_prod

## Hot-reloading configuration

The Cindervane service watches its `.env` file and reapplies most settings within ten seconds, no restart needed. Exceptions: port bindings and TLS paths, which require a full restart. Reload events are logged at INFO with the changed keys redacted. One reloadable value is the upstream API credential, which sits on the next line of the file.

vault entry, hafog-bahof: COURIER_KEY5=0000b